Gold Technical Analysis: Set-up points to an extension of the overnight bearish breakdown

   •  The precious metal continued with its struggle to register any meaningful recovery and was seen oscillating in a narrow trading band, forming a rectangle on the 1-hourly chart.

   •  Given the overnight bearish breakthrough the $1220 important horizontal support, the rectangle would be categorized as a continuation pattern that marks a pause in the trend.

   •  Technical indicators on hourly charts have already recovered from oversold territory and retain their bearish bias on the daily chart, further reinforcing the near-term negative outlook.

   •  Traders now seemed to wait for a convincing break below 100-day SMA and the Fed Chair Jerome Powell's scheduled speech before place aggressive near-term bearish bets.
